The New Denpa Men has officially landed on Android, bringing the quirky charm that first captivated players on the Nintendo Switch back in July 2024. Developed and published by Genius Sonority, this mobile version introduces some exciting changes and features that set it apart from its console counterpart.

One of the standout features of The New Denpa Men on Android is its support for cross-platform play. If you've already embarked on your Denpa Men adventure on the Switch, you can seamlessly carry over your progress and continue the fun on your mobile device.
On Android, along with iOS, the game introduces a new feature called QR Catch, allowing you to scan nearby QR codes to add Denpa Men to your team. This replaces the Normal Catch method from the Switch version. However, some features like Together Catch and Offline Catch are not available on mobile.
Another exciting addition to the Android version is the Voucher Collection system. After battles, monsters drop vouchers called Akashi at random. Collecting these vouchers helps you complete your collection, which can be gifted to friends or used strategically in battles.
There's also a fun twist with scarecrows. You can now summon monsters using them, and these summoned creatures will fight alongside you, attacking enemies and even healing your party. To get a better feel for the game, watch the trailer below.

The Denpa Men are mysterious little creatures that float around invisibly in the airwaves. Your mission in the game is to catch these creatures, train them, and embark on thrilling adventures. The game offers dungeon-crawling experiences, the chance to decorate your island, interact with your Denpa Men, go fishing, and explore various event-based and extra stages that evolve over time.
The New Denpa Men is available on the Google Play Store. It's primarily played using touchscreen controls, but you can also connect a controller for a more console-like experience.
